Introduction

Thomas J Tischhauser is an accomplished inventor based in Hawthorn Woods, IL (US). He has made significant contributions to the field of electronic module assembly, holding a total of 3 patents. His work focuses on innovative manufacturing techniques that enhance the efficiency and cost-effectiveness of electronic components.

Latest Patents

Tischhauser's latest patents include a method of manufacturing electronic module assemblies. This invention involves assembling components to a planar polyimide flex circuit film laminated to an aluminum rigidizer plate. The flex circuit film and rigidizer are bent through a sheet metal bending process, allowing the rigidizer plate to serve as an exterior protective housing while the components are housed within an interior space. Connector pins provide external electrical access to the components and circuit patterns on the film. The design reduces module costs by utilizing the existing flex circuit rigidizer plate as part of the module housing, thereby streamlining the manufacturing process. Two techniques for using a mandrel shaft to bend the plate without stressing the film are also disclosed in his patents.
